body { font-family: Arial, Helvetica, sans-serif; color: #CCCCCC; font-size: 11px; line-height: 14px; background-color: #990000; margin: 0px; padding: 0; min-width: 980px; }

table { font-size: 100%; border-collapse: collapse; border-spacing: 0;}
th,td{ font-style: normal ;font-weight: normal; text-align: left; margin: 0; padding: 0;}
/* styles for tables w/ alternating rows*/
table.toggle { border-collapse: collapse}
table.toggle tr th { background-color: #cc0000; color: white}
table.toggle tr td	{padding: 5px}
table.toggle tr td.odd  {background-color: #ffffff}
table.toggle tr td.even {background-color: #afa79f}

a:link, a:visited { color: #CCCCCC; text-decoration: underline; font-weight: normal; }
a:active, a:hover, a:focus { color: #FFFFFF; text-decoration: underline; font-weight: normal; }

h1 { color: #FFFFFF; font-size: 16px; font-style: normal; font-weight: bold; line-height: 18px; margin: 0px 10px 10px 10px; }
h2 { color: #CCCCCC; font-size: 12px; font-style: normal; font-weight: bold; line-height: 14px; margin: 0px 10px 10px 10px; }
	h2 a:link, h2 a:visited { color: #FFFFFF; text-decoration: none; font-weight: bold; }
	h2 a:active, h2 a:hover, h2 a:focus { color: #FFFFFF; text-decoration: underline; font-weight: bold; }
h3 { color: #FFFFFF; font-size: 12px; font-style: normal; font-weight: bold; line-height: 14px; margin: 0px 10px 10px 10px; }
h4 { color: #CCCCCC; font-size: 11px; font-style: normal; font-weight: bold; line-height: 14px; margin: 0px 0px 0px 0px; }
h5 { color: #CCCCCC; font-size: 11px; font-style: normal; font-weight: bold; line-height: 14px; margin: 0px 0px 0px 0px; }
h6 { color: #CCCCCC; font-size: 11px; font-style: normal; font-weight: bold; line-height: 14px; }
p { margin: 0px 10px 10px 10px; }
strong, bold {  }
em, i {  }
abbr, acronym { font-style: normal; text-decoration: none; }
ul, ol, dl, dt { list-style-position: outside; margin: 0px 0px 10px 25px; padding: 0px; }
li, dd { margin: 0px 0px 5px 0px; }
img { border: none; vertical-align: bottom; }

.screenRead { position: absolute; left: -1000px; }


#layerIGuide { background-image: url(/iguides-dist/iGuide-Flash/images/link_ISU2.gif); background-position: left top; background-repeat: no-repeat; background-color: #000000; border-width: 0px 0px 3px 0px; border-style: solid; border-color: #000000; height: 30px; }
#layerIGuide object, #layerIGuide embedded { vertical-align: bottom; }



#containerBody { width: 100%; height: 1%; display: block; padding: 0px 0px 20px 0px; background-color: #666; background-image: url(/files/structure/background-seal.png); background-repeat: no-repeat; background-position: right bottom; }

#containerBodyDots { width: 960px; margin: 0px auto 0px auto; background-image: url(/files/structure/background-checker.png); background-repeat: repeat; }

#layerMast { width: 940px; height: 140px; position: absolute; top: 30px;}

#columnRedbird { width: 159px; height: 55px; float: right; padding: 11px 5px 0px 0px; }
	#columnRedbird p { margin: 0px; padding: 0px; }
	#columnRedbird p a { width: 159px; height: 55px; margin: 0px; padding: 0px; display: block; }
	#columnRedbird p a:link, #columnRedbird p a:visited { text-decoration: none; background-image: url(/files/ads/mobilealert.png); background-repeat: no-repeat; background-position: left top; }
	#columnRedbird p a:active, #columnRedbird p a:hover, #columnRedbird p a:focus { text-decoration: none; background-image: url(/files/ads/mobilealert-over.png); background-repeat: no-repeat; background-position: left top; }

#columnHomecoming { width: 230px; height: 140px; float: left; background-image: url(/files/structure/logo-Homecoming2010.png); background-position: 10px 5px; background-repeat: no-repeat; }
	a.linkHomecoming { font-size: 10px; font-weight: bold; display: block; height: 140px; width: 230px; }
	a.linkHomecoming:link, a.linkHomecoming:visited {  }
	a.linkHomecoming:active, a.linkHomecoming:hover, a.linkHomecoming:focus {  }

/* #columnNavigation { width: 465px; height: 39px; margin: 3px auto 0px auto; padding: 0px 0px 0px 0px; text-align: center; background-image: url(/files/structure/background-links.gif); background-repeat: repeat-x; border-width: 0px 0px 2px 0px; border-style: solid; border-color: #000000; }*/
#columnNavigation { width: 450px; height: 39px; margin: 3px auto 0px auto; padding: 0px 0px 0px 0px; text-align: center; background-image: url(/files/structure/background-links.gif); background-repeat: repeat-x; border-width: 0px 0px 2px 0px; border-style: solid; border-color: #000000; }
#columnNavigation .wrapLinksMast { text-align: center; padding: 20px 0px 5px 0px; float: left; width: 90px; }
#columnNavigation p { font-size: 11px; line-height: 11px; margin: 0px; padding: 0px; }
#columnNavigation p a { font-weight: bold; margin: 0px; border-width: 0px 1px 0px 0px; border-style: solid; border-color: #660000; }
#columnNavigation p a:link, #columnNavigation p a:visited { color: #FFFFFF; text-decoration: none; }
#columnNavigation p a:active, #columnNavigation p a:hover, #columnNavigation p a:focus { color: #FFFFFF; text-decoration: underline; background-color: #990000; }



#wrapBody { margin: 0px 20px 0px 20px; padding: 50px 0px 15px 0px; }

#wrapContent { height: 460px; padding: 0px 0px 10px 0px; background-image: url(/images/index-BackgroundImage.jpg); background-repeat: no-repeat; }
#wrapMiddle { height: 414px; }

div.columnSpecial { float: right; width: 114px; height: 304px; padding: 110px 10px 0px 10px; background-image: url(/files/structure/background-gradation2.png); background-repeat: no-repeat; }
	div.columnSpecial h2 { font-size: 15px; color: #FFFFFF; line-height: 15px; margin: 0px 0px 7px 0px; padding: 0px; border: none; }
	div.columnSpecial h3 { font-size: 10px; color: #999999; line-height: 12px; margin: 0px 0px 2px 0px; padding: 0px; border: none; }
	div.columnSpecial p { font-size: 10px; color: #CCCCCC; line-height: 12px; margin: 0px 0px 7px 0px; padding: 0px; border: none; }

#columnText { height: 414px; width: 515px; margin: 0px 0px 0px 0px; float: left; }

#rowEventLinks { clear: right; background-image: url(/files/structure/background-gradation1.png); background-repeat: repeat-x; background-position: left bottom; }
div.columnEventLinks { width: 130px; float: left; border-width: 1px 1px 0px 0px; border-style: solid; border-color: #999999; }
div.columnEventLinks p { font-size: 12px; color: #FFFFFF; line-height: 13px; margin: 0px; padding: 0px; }
	div.columnEventLinks p a { font-weight: normal; height: 35px; display: block; padding: 10px 10px 10px 10px; }
	div.columnEventLinks p a:link, div.columnEventLinks p a:visited { color: #FFFFFF; text-decoration: none; }
	div.columnEventLinks p a:active, div.columnEventLinks p a:hover, div.columnEventLinks p a:focus { color: #FFFFFF; text-decoration: underline; background-color: #990000; }

#rowEventLinks #columnEventLink2 { margin: 0px 0px 0px 786px; }
div.columnEventLink3 { border-width: 1px 0px 0px 0px; border-style: solid; border-color: #999999; }
div.columnEventLink3 p { font-size: 10px; color: #FFFFFF; line-height: 10px; margin: 0px;  }
	div.columnEventLink3 p a { font-weight: normal; display: block; padding: 4px 10px 4px 10px; }
	div.columnEventLink3 p a:link, div.columnEventLink3 p a:visited { color: #FFFFFF; text-decoration: none; }
	div.columnEventLink3 p a:active, div.columnEventLink3 p a:hover, div.columnEventLink3 p a:focus { color: #FFFFFF; text-decoration: underline; background-color: #990000; }



#wrapSponsors { width: 960px; margin: 0px auto 0px auto; padding: 20px 0px 0px 0px; }
div.colSponsor { width: 130px; height: 75px; text-align: center; padding: 0px 22px 0px 0px; float: left; }
div.colSponsor { height: 75px; text-align: center; }



#layerFooter { padding: 10px 0px 0px 0px; width: 960px; margin: 0px auto 0px auto; padding: 10px 0px 10px 0px;}
#layerFooter p { color: #ba6262; font-size: 10px; font-weight: normal; line-height: 12px; margin: 0px 0px 0px 0px; }
#layerFooter p a { font-weight: normal; }
#layerFooter p a:link, #layerFooter p a:visited { color: #ba6262; text-decoration: none; }
#layerFooter p a:active, #layerFooter p a:hover, #layerFooter p a:focus { color: #FFFFFF; text-decoration: underline; }

#footerDepartment { width: 150px; float: left; }
#footerDepartment p { margin: 0px 0px 5px 0px; }
#footerCollege { margin: 0% 0% 0% 155px; }
#footerReggie { display: none; }



#layerDesign { display: none; }
